Jamie Lynn Sigler recalls her final conversation with James Gandolfini at a casino, where he offered her help with walking, showcasing his caring nature.
Gandolfini was the only *Sopranos* cast member who knew about Sigler's MS diagnosis, providing her with unwavering support.
Sigler remembers Gandolfini being proud of her resilience and strength in continuing her work despite her health challenges.
Gandolfini's gentle and caring off-screen persona contrasted with his tough on-screen character, Tony Soprano, a role that Sigler noted was difficult for him.
Sigler's memoir, *And So It Is...: A Memoir of Acceptance and Hope*, explores her journey with MS and her experiences on *The Sopranos*.
Sigler's revelation provides a glimpse into the close-knit relationships formed during the filming of *The Sopranos*. Gandolfini's support was particularly meaningful to Sigler, who kept her MS diagnosis private for years.
The show, which ran for six seasons on HBO, significantly impacted television, transforming the landscape and garnering recognition as one of the greatest series of all time. James Gandolfini's portrayal of Tony Soprano was central to the show's success.

Q: When did James Gandolfini pass away?
James Gandolfini passed away in 2013 at the age of 51 due to a heart attack.
Q: What is Jamie Lynn Sigler's memoir called?
Jamie Lynn Sigler's memoir is called *And So It Is...: A Memoir of Acceptance and Hope*.
Q: When was Jamie Lynn Sigler diagnosed with MS?
Jamie Lynn Sigler was diagnosed with MS at the age of 20.
